Package: resiprocate
Severity: wishlist
Currently, reSIProcate (and the repro proxy) have a slightly unusual
manner of locating the PEM files containing X.509 certificates for TLS.
See /etc/repro/repro.config for details and examples.
This needs to become more conventional, it should be able to specify the
absolute pathname of the key and cert files for any TLS transport, and
the filename should not need to match any specific format.
